Meaning of "unimproved"
unimproved (adjective) - This phrase is used to describe land, property, or areas that have not undergone any development, enhancement, or modification to increase their value or utility. Unimproved properties are in their natural or original state without any improvements or alterations
Show more definitions
- Not improved
- not tilled, built on, or otherwise improved for use.
- Not used or employed advantageously
- Not selectively bred for better quality or productiveness
